S. Korean military helicopter enters DMZ during wildfire mission; no response from North
A South Korean Army helicopter entered the Demilitarized Zone while on a wildfire suppression mission, the Joint Chiefs of Staff said Sunday, adding that North Korea showed no immediate response. According to the JCS, one Surion utility helicopter deployed to contain a wildfire in Yeoncheon, Gyeonggi Province, on March 23 was confirmed to have flown inside the DMZ. “The matter is under investigation, and details are limited as it is related to operational issues,” the JCS said.
